In ancient times, myopia was also called myopia, also called "myopia". In the Tang and Song Dynasties, after the emergence of block printing and movable type printing, books increased, and with the popularization of the imperial examination system, many poor people could study, and myopia gradually increased. Ouyang Xiu, a great writer, is so nearsighted that he can't even read books clearly. Recently, a scholar with eye disease also appeared in the TV series "Flower Dream Road".

It can be seen that some people say that "Jinshi myopia" is exaggerated, but it is not a joke. However, in ancient times, it was impossible to treat myopia directly. There are only some ways to adjust and relieve eye fatigue, which is also very simple, similar to the way modern people prevent myopia and relieve fatigue.

Fourth, adjust the lighting.

When the ancients read books at night, they often put a pot of Acorus tatarinowii on the book case, and used Acorus tatarinowii to absorb the black smoke from the lamp to protect their eyes. If you have money, you can also use medlar oil to light a lamp. Strong light won't hurt eyes, and the modern dimming method is the same as the principle of Lycium barbarum oil lamp. Too much and dim light will harm eyes, so adjusting the light to the appropriate brightness is beneficial to eye development.
